一种基于模拟退火的协同优化可靠性分析方法

摘    要:为了在多学科系统中深入研究可靠性分析方法,同时考虑到不确定性因素的影响,将模拟退火算法与可靠性分析相结合,提出一种新的基于模拟退火的协同优化可靠性分析方法。详细介绍了该方法的模型、数学表达式及算法流程,并以实际算例加以验证。算例结果表明该方法用来进行多学科环境下的可靠性分析时,比蒙特卡罗法更加计算准确,并且降低了计算成本。

A simulated annealing based collaborative optimized reliability analysis method

Abstract:In order to study reliability analysis methods in multidisciplinary system and considering the influence of uncertain factors,we put forward a collaborative optimized reliability analysis method based on simulated annealing,which combines simulated annealing with reliability analysis.The models,mathematic expressions and calculation flows are introduced in detail,and a practical example is used for verification.The result indicated that comparing with Monte Carlo Simulation,the new method has higher calculation accuracy and lower calculation cost in carrying out reliability analysis under multidisciplinary circumstance.
